              <text>The book/bag ‘To be heard and to be held (I am building my castle, 2022)’ is the last in a trilogy called 'jaws of life' and each has explored a different emotion at its core-the work aims to help myself and others hold room for the specific emotion (joy/woe/strife) and encourages discussion on how we hold these feelings in the body. This edition explores strife/anger but with an underlying desire to release these repressed emotions and what the result of this action can be. The images and graphic text collages contain a sense of motion as most work was made as a stream of consciousness release charged with feeling and is an edition of 78 copies. Each book comes in a party bag format of a green organza bag and The Simpsons badge attached containing an original 1/1 drawing in a stamped envelope, sweets, fridge magnet and a handmade keyring. </text>
